African Consumers' Money Is Talking Louder and Louder

(Bloomberg) -- Africa is on track to become a global consumer-spending powerhouse as fast-growing economies, urbanization and increases in disposable income take hold. African consumer spending will be about 40% of U.S. expenditure in five years’, compared with 20% two decades ago, according to Jacques Nel, an economist at NKC African Economics. The continent’s potential workforce will probably be larger than Asia’s by the end of this century, United Nations data show.
